What Are Interstitial Ads? The Ultimate Explanation

Interstitial ads are a form of online advertising that appear in full-screen format. These ads typically come into view between pages on websites or apps, creating a brief interruption to the user's activity. They are often inserted at strategic points to maximize attention, such as after completing a task in a game or when navigating between pages of an app.

  • Some common characteristics of interstitial ads include:
  • They full-screen, covering the entire user's display.
  • They often require users to tap them before they can proceed with their activity.
  • They often interactive, encouraging users to click with the ad for more information or to make a purchase.

Harnessing the Impact of Interstitial Ads

In the dynamic realm of mobile experiences, interstitial ads have emerged as a powerful tool for engaging user attention. These full-screen advertisements, appearing between content transitions or at natural breaks in the user journey, offer a unique opportunity to deliver website impactful messages. By leveraging their inherent visibility and disruptive nature, interstitial ads can effectively showcase products, services, or campaigns, driving user engagement and ultimately boosting conversion rates.

The effectiveness of interstitial ads stems from several key factors. Their full-screen format ensures maximum visual impact, commanding the user's gaze. Moreover, their strategic placement within the app experience allows for seamless integration with the content flow, eliminating any sense of interruption. Furthermore, advancements in ad targeting and personalization enable brands to deliver highly relevant and engaging messages to specific user segments, maximizing the likelihood of action.

While interstitial ads can be a valuable asset for mobile app monetization and marketing efforts, it's crucial to deploy them strategically. Overly frequent or intrusive ad placements can lead to user frustration and negatively impact the overall journey. A balanced approach that prioritizes user satisfaction while maximizing advertising effectiveness is essential for long-term success.
